I was driving home form vacation last week and my truck started jerking like it lost power and the dash went out but came back on. I made it home and put it on a scanner and it gave me a code of u1000. Has anyone experienced this?
 
did you also get a check engine lamp to come on?

this error could mean a couple things --

- Controller Area Network (CAN) communication harness is open or shorted
- Faulty Engine Control Module (ECM)
- Poor harness ground connection

Cleaning engine and body harness ground connection can help.
- Clean/re-tighten ECM ground connections.
- Clean/re-tighten negative battery cable body connection and battery post connection.

this is a generic CANBUS error which is kinda saying the ECM is not sending out the proper data to the sensors, causing a fault along the way. the computer network on your car has sensors in series, so they all pass data, ignoring whats not for them and transmitting their own response when the ecm asks. its possible a sensor is failing, due to a corroded wire harness or other fault on the harness thats causing some continuity issues.
